Blanketmen to be remembered at Felons Function

Published: 21 October, 2009

This Sunday, 25th October, in the Felons Club, an event is to be held to remember the prison protests in the H Blocks in the 1970's and 80's.

The evening will consist of the showing of the new documentary 'Blanketmen' which features some of those who were on the protest, like Laurence McKeown and 'Tomboy' Loudon speaking of what they endured and overcame in jail.

A panel discussion / Q & A will follow with the panel made up of men who were on the protests in the H Blocks, women who were on the protest in Armagh, and a perspective of the leadership on the outside at that time.

The night will conclude with live music by local musician Decky Murray.

An original painting by a local artist depicting a Blanketman will be balloted on the night.

Admission is £5 and the event begins at 8pm.
